Unlike hardware-based decoders, W-Code relies entirely on software-based digital signal processing (DSP). It interfaces directly with digital receivers, software-defined radios (SDRs), and standard PC sound cards to ingest analog or digital radio signals and extract the underlying data streams. Radio frequency monitoring requires powerful tools to translate complex, encrypted, or modulated signals into human-readable data. For decades, Wavecom Elektronik AG has set the industry standard for professional signal decoding. Among their most celebrated software-based solutions is the .
